William ‘committed to the Church of England’ even if not a regular churchgoer
An aide has said the Prince of Wales approaches faith ‘in his own thoughtful way’. The Prince of Wales is committed to the Church of England, even if he does not regularly attend services, a royal aide has said as William is warned he must be a “believer” to be King.
